Question:
masturbation addict,never had sex,is it harmful? some say it is irreligious.Should that be problem while having sex with a partener?

Answer:
by Blaise Parker:
()
Hi, I'm going to direct you to a question I just answered on this same topic. You can read my answer here. Basically, I will reassure you that there is nothing physically wrong with masturbating. As for whether or not it is irreligious, that's something you'll have to decide for yourself. Personally, I don't find it to be. But some pastors and priests might disagree. And, yes, the issue of masturbation CAN cause problems in a relationship (that is, it can make a romantic partner jealous or hurt), but it doesn't HAVE to, and it's certainly something that can be worked out.
